We always take special care of our repeat clients - especially those that are really great people. As was the case here in Morris Plains. Our clients here made the decision to upgrade their outdoor living space so we replaced their previous pressure-treated deck with an all new TimberTech composite deck and vinyl railing. Flowing from the deck we created a paver patio with custom sitting bench and fire-pit. We used Cambridge pavers and Cambridge wall block to create the patio, bench and fire-pit. We also included some bluestone stepping stones that lead from the gate to the patio. This front landscape refresh in Ken Caryl’s North Ranch was designed for some of Colorado’s most demanding foothills conditions, including intense heat, challenging soil and frequent activity from deer, elk and other wildlife. Working within an approximately $15,000 budget, Griffith Designs created a cleaner, more resilient landscape that enhances the home’s curb appeal while reflecting the natural character of the surrounding community.
The renovation began by simplifying the existing garden beds and removing old edging, dead or diseased plants, and material that was not performing well. Each new plant was selected specifically for the property’s soil, sun exposure and heavy wildlife pressure, creating a thoughtful, wildlife-conscious landscape designed for greater long-term success.
Drought-tolerant plants and native ornamental grasses bring movement, texture and seasonal interest to the front yard while supporting a lower-maintenance, water-wise design. New landscape edging provides crisp definition, and a balanced combination of mulch and cobblestone helps retain moisture, suppress weeds and visually organize the planting beds.
Large landscape boulders add natural structure and connect the refreshed yard to its Colorado foothills setting. Irrigation was also adjusted to support the new plantings and encourage healthy establishment. The result is a welcoming Ken Caryl North Ranch landscape that balances beauty, durability and the practical realities of living alongside Colorado wildlife.

A complete kitchen and powder room remodel in Herndon, Virginia, designed around two clear priorities: open up the kitchen to the rest of the main level, and create an experience that felt warm and timeless rather than trendy.
The original layout had a wall separating the kitchen from the dining room and an awkward fridge wall that limited both storage and traffic flow. Our solution involved removing the dividing wall (confirmed non-load-bearing), tightening the new dining room opening to 66 inches, and extending the fridge wall 25 inches into the kitchen to create a proper full-height pantry run. The result is a kitchen that breathes — open to the dining and living areas, with clear sight lines from the island to the bay windows at the far end.
Design Approach
The clients came in knowing they didn't want white. They didn't want navy. They wanted something with real wood character — the kind of finish that ages well and looks more like furniture than stock kitchen cabinetry. Cherry was the answer to that question.
We anchored the room around contrast: warm cherry cabinetry against clean white walls and white quartz, black hardware grounding the cherry's warmth, and a single waterfall island acting as the architectural focal point. Stainless appliances, brushed gold pendant accents, and the herringbone hardwood floor pull the room together without any one element shouting for attention.
The Cabinetry
Medallion Gold Line Sonoma Cappuccino — a stained cherry finish that catches light differently throughout the day. All-plywood box construction, solid wood doors and drawer fronts, soft close everywhere, US-made with a lifetime warranty. Four pull-out drawers built into the pantry bottoms keep the deep storage actually usable rather than a black hole.
Cabinet hardware is Top Knobs Riverside Pulls in flat black — 40 pulls across drawers and doors, plus three longer pulls on the 36-inch base drawers. The black was a deliberate decision: with cherry and stainless already providing warm and cool tones, brass or gold would have been one warm tone too many. Black grounds the cabinetry and gives the kitchen its architectural definition.
The Island and Countertops
MSI Calacatta Miraggio Gold quartz throughout — perimeter counters, island, waterfall ends, and the powder room. The Gold variant has subtle warm veining that pairs with cherry where cooler whites would have fought the wood tone.
The island gets a full waterfall edge — slabs book-matched, miters precise, the finished edge essentially seamless. Treating the island as architectural sculpture rather than just functional storage. The black undermount farmhouse-style sink ties back to the hardware throughout the rest of the kitchen.
The Backsplash
MSI Metro Gold tile — small format white and gold tiles in a herringbone-adjacent pattern with intermittent gold accents. Full height, continuous behind the floating shelves and behind the hood.
Four custom floating shelves are spaced above a 3-inch countertop ledge: first shelf 18 inches above the ledge, second shelf 9 inches above that, third 18 inches above the second. The shelves are stained to match the cabinetry. The backsplash continues behind the shelves and behind the hood, so the wall reads as a continuous textured surface that the shelves and hood float in front of.
The Appliances
This is a serious cooking kitchen. The clients chose a 48-inch Wolf gas range, a Sub-Zero built-in refrigerator integrated into the cherry cabinet wall, a Wolf microwave drawer in the island base, and a Bosch dishwasher. For ventilation, we installed a 1200 CFM hood paired with a make-up air system to balance the negative pressure that hood pulls. New ducting was routed through the exterior siding on the side of the house.
The Flooring
MSI engineered hardwood throughout the entire main level — approximately 800 square feet — installed in a Bramlett herringbone pattern. Herringbone adds roughly 15-20 percent to material and labor costs because of the angled cuts and waste factor, but the result is a floor that reads as more considered and luxurious than standard plank flooring. Finished with 4.5-inch white wood baseboards throughout.
The Powder Room
A small room with a big personality. The clients chose a deep blue and teal scallop pattern wallpaper (client-supplied, we installed) and paired it with the same Sonoma Cappuccino cherry vanity used in the kitchen — material continuity between the spaces.
Powder room countertop is the same MSI Calacatta Miraggio Gold quartz from the kitchen with a rectangular white undermount sink. Hardware on the powder room vanity is Top Knobs Riverside in honey bronze rather than the kitchen's flat black — the warm bronze pulls the brass tones from the faucet into the millwork and complements the wallpaper. New sconce, kept the existing toilet (refinishing or replacing a working toilet is wasted money in a powder room remodel), and a Panasonic Whisper Green exhaust fan.

This view highlights the completed backyard transformation carried out during the full home renovation in the Kerrisdale neighbourhood of Vancouver. The exterior layout was redesigned to create a more open and functional outdoor space for the family.
An existing detached garage was removed to expand the usable yard area and create a large lawn for children’s play and outdoor activities. The landscape work included grading improvements, new topsoil installation, and fresh lawn development to establish a healthy green space.
A new concrete walkway connects the rear access area to the house and deck, while pressure-treated round-edge wood borders neatly define the lawn edges. The upgraded deck with aluminum railings and wood top rail provides a comfortable outdoor gathering area overlooking the redesigned backyard.
